◉ Wellness.
Answer: State toward a higher level of functioning- improved
physical and mental health state


◉ Illness.
Answer: Social construct in which people are in an imbalanced,
unsustainable relationship with their environment and are failing in
ability to survive and create higher quality of life


◉ Disease.
Answer: failure of a persons adaptive mechanisms to adequately
counteract stimuli and stresses, resulting structural or functional
damage


◉ Wellness-Illness continuum.
Answer: A paradigm that is bipolar, interactive portrayal of health
and illness in myriad configurations, ranging from high level
wellness to depletion of health

,◉ Clinical model of health.
Answer: absence of signs and symptoms of disease- conventional
model of the discipline of medicine


◉ Empathy.
Answer: ability to understand anothers feelings without losing
personal identity and perspective


◉ Various models of health (4).
Answer: Clinical model, role performance model, adaptive model,
eudamonistic


◉ Which model of health states that health is absence of disease,
illness is presence of disease, danger of not seeking help soon
enough.
Answer: Clinical model


◉ Which model of health is the persons ability to participate in
work, family and community.
Answer: Role-performance model


◉ Which model of health is the ability to positively make changes in
health conditions.
Answer: Adaptive model

, ◉ Which model of health states that the exuberant well-being
indicates optimal health.
Answer: Eudamonistic model


◉ Helps to guide health system to promote health, helps to form
healthcare for everybody, eliminates health disparity, increases
healthy life span and provides preventative care..
Answer: Health people 2020


◉ Levels of prevention.
Answer: Primary- prevention
Secondary- Assessment and Treatment
Tertiary- Follow up care


◉ Which level of prevention is the prevention of smoking.
Answer: Primary


◉ Which level of prevention is the care of respiratory patient.
Answer: Secondary
